mb/google/nissa/var/sundance: Increase I2C1 hold time to 126ns
According to the vendor spec, I2C1 hold time needs > 100ns. System needs to adjust the I2C1 sda_hold value from 7 to 13, the system will change the I2C1 hold time from 70ns to 126ns.
